Wild Friends
Wild Friends is a Dream Lake, Rocky Mountain National Park print made during a strange and heavy summer in 2020—when the pandemic felt endless and wildfire smoke hung in the air across Colorado. We hiked to Dream Lake on an especially smoky day, and the atmosphere changed everything. The light was muted and diffused, the mountains softened at the edges, and the whole scene carried this quiet, apocalyptic beauty that’s hard to forget.
Along the shoreline, a duck swam right up to us—close enough that, with the wide-angle lens I was using, you can imagine how near she actually was. I don’t usually encourage getting close to wildlife, but she seemed completely at ease, like she’d spent plenty of time around people. She followed us along the lake, lingered in the reeds, and kept turning back as if she wanted to be included in the moment.
